Modes of continuity involving almost and ideal convergence

In: Tatra Mountains Mathematical Publications, vol. 52, no. 2
Antonio Boccuto - Nikolas Papanastassiou - Xenofon Dimitriou

Details:

Year, pages: 2012, 115 - 131
Keywords:
almost convergence, Single convergence, ideal convergence, Pringsheim-Single convergence, (Lorentz) uniform equal convergence, modes of continuity
About article:
We investigate some properties of almost convergence and compare it with other kinds of convergence. Moreover, we present different modes of continuity considering almost, Single and ideal convergence, giving some relations between them and some examples. Finally, we pose some open problems.
